Output e25f096aa4b06c0be29340b38e7c61b281c447270086ab5b1305919b8c15d793:0

value
606213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e6a15805c605dc93aa76fed6d2553819946c735 OP_EQUAL
address
3AJEXRMKUfYpRerTBeE8GnNvLmfeaCqnSq
transaction
e25f096aa4b06c0be29340b38e7c61b281c447270086ab5b1305919b8c15d793
confirmations
341985
spent
true